This refers to the inspection conducted by G. L. Shear and K. G. Null of this office on February 19, 1993. The inspection included a review of activities conducted in NRC, non-Agreement States, limited to an evaluation of compliance with the NRC regulations pertaining to reciprocity for Agreement State licensees in 10 CFR 150.20. The findings were discussed with you at the conclusion of the inspection.

Areas examined during the inspection are identified in the report. Within these areas, the inspection consisted of selective examinations of representative records and interviews with personnel.

Based on the results of this inspection, one apparent violation was identified and is being considered for escalated enforcement action in accordance with the " General Statement of Policy and Procedure for NRC Enforcement Actions" (Enforcement Policy),10 CFR Part 2, Appendix C (1992).

Failure.to file Form i

NRC-241 for licensed activities performed in non-Agreement States is an apparent violation of 10 CFR 150.20(b)(1). Accordingly, no Notice of Viciation is presently being issued for these inspection findings.

In addition, please be advised that the number and characterization of apparent violations described in the enclosed inspection report may change as a result of further NRC review.

An enforcement conference to discuss this apparent violation has been scheduled for 1:00 p.m. on March 18, 1993, at the Region III office, i

799 Roosevelt Road, Glen Ellyn, Illinois. This enforcement conference will be open to public observation in accordance with the Commission's trial program as discussed in the enclosed Federal Register notice. The purposes of this conference are to discuss the apparent violation, its cause and safety i

significance; to provide you the opportunity to point out any errors in our t

inspection report; and to provide an opportunity for you to present your proposed corrective action (s).

In addition, this is an opportunity for you to l

provide any information concerning your perspective on (1) the severity of the issue, (2) the factors that the NRC considers when it determines the amount of l

a civil penalty that may be assessed in accordance with Section VI.B.2 of the Enforcement Policy, and (3) the possible basis for exercising discretion in accordance with Section VII of the Enforcement Policy.

You will be advised by separate correspondence of the results of our deliberations on this matter.

No response regarding the apparent violation is required at this time.
